Coil count refers to the number of individual coils within a mattress. Its often used as an indicator of support and quality, but its not the only factor to consider.
Generally, a higher coil count can mean better support, as more coils can distribute weight more evenly. However, the type and gauge (thickness) of the coils also play a significant role in determining the overall support.
Not necessarily. While a higher coil count can contribute to better support, the quality of the coils, the mattress construction, and the materials used are equally important. A mattress with fewer, higher-quality coils might be preferable to one with many low-quality coils.
The ideal coil count depends on the mattress size and your personal preferences. For smaller mattresses common in Singaporean homes, focus on coil quality and construction over simply aiming for the highest number. Look for mattresses with a coil count appropriate for the size, ensuring adequate support and comfort.
A higher coil count, especially when combined with quality materials, can contribute to a mattresss durability. More coils can help the mattress resist sagging and maintain its shape over time. However, coil gauge and overall construction are also crucial factors in determining longevity.
